Cotargeting TREM2 and IL2 pathways triggers multipronged anticancer immunity
Von Locquenghien et al. report that MiTE‐144, a triggering receptor expressed on myeloid cells 2 (TREM2) blocking antibody fused to interleukin‐2 (IL2) variant with tumour microenvironment restricted activation, demonstrates superior anticancer efficiency in a preclinical setting.

γδ T cells affect IL-4 production and B-cell tolerance [PDF]
γδ T cells can influence specific antibody responses. Here, we report that mice deficient in individual γδ T-cell subsets have altered levels of serum antibodies, including all major subclasses, sometimes regardless of the presence of αβ T cells.

Day/night variations of myeloid and lymphoid cell subsets in the murine inguinal lymph node
The circadian system is involved in the temporal regulation of the immune system. Our study reveals that two innate immune populations, NKT cells and neutrophils, predominate at the beginning of the day in healthy mice, highlighting how the time of day influences immune responses.
